Coupling And Uses . Power can be transmitted by means of various gear arrangements or drives only if the shafts are parallel. A coupling connects two shafts , enabling power transmission while allowing for some misalignment or movement. It is usually a temporary connection (but can be permanent in some cases) and capable of removal for service or replacement. in simple words, couplings are mechanical devices used to transmit power/torque from one shaft to another shaft. Why do we need couplings? a coupling is a mechanical device that connects similar or dissimilar shafts in machines to transmit power and movement.
